- Assay information
-
Works by killing tapeworms on contact. Adult worms are rapidly killed, presumably due to uncoupling of oxidative phosphorylation
Anticancer activity (IC50 less than 1 μM for prostate PC-3 and DU145 and breast MDA-MB-231 and T-47D cells)
Antiviral activity (suppresses LRP6 expression and phosphorylation, blocks Wnt3A-induced β-catenin accumulation, inhibiting Wnt/β-catenin signaling
Inhibits gram-negative pathogen Pseudomonas aeruginosa quorum sensing
Targets acidic endosomes with broad antiviral effects
